On second thought, it's not clear to me that this patch works. The gmp
source is somewhat confusingly arranged, and I think I ended up
testing the system library instead of the one I just made, and the one
I just made flunks the count_zeros testing.

> This patch works around it:
> 
> --- longlong.h~ 2002-12-17 13:57:20.000000000 -0800
> +++ longlong.h  2003-12-18 16:29:52.575408366 -0800
> @@ -715,8 +715,10 @@
>    } while (0)
>  #define count_trailing_zeros(count, x)                                 \
>    do {                                                                 \
> +    long __bug_temp;                                                    \
>      ASSERT ((x) != 0);                                                 \
> -    __asm__ ("bsfq %1,%0" : "=r" (count) : "rm" ((UDItype)(x)));       \
> +    __asm__ ("bsfq %1,%0" : "=r" (__bug_temp) : "rm" ((UDItype)(x)));  \
> +    count = __bug_temp;                                                 \
>    } while (0)
>  #endif /* x86_64 */
